Discovered in the year 1799, the Rosetta Stone is a granodiorite stele. This stone is a broken part of a big stone. On this stone, we can find an inscription written in three scripts. The Rosetta Stone was founded during the occupation of Egypt by Napoleon Bonaparte.
There is an official message (known as a decree) written on the stone. The decree is about Ptolemy V, the Macedonian king of Egypt. The decree was copied on a large slab of stone which was called a Stelae. The historians have assumed that this Rosetta Stone is one of those copies. The Fort Mandan refers to the name of the encampment which the Lewis and Clark Expedition built for wintering over in 1804-1805. It was located on the Missouri River and about twelve miles from the location of present day Washburn, North Dakota.
Sakagawea was the name of the person which was hired as a guide and interpreter when they reached Fort Mandan. She was 17-year-old and wife of Toussaint Charbonneau, a French Canadian trader hired by Lewis and Clark as a Hidatsa interpreter. She proved to be an invaluable member of the expedition.
